Bilal Baig, Trend Micro’s Chief Technical Officer in the Mediterranean, Middle East, and Africa, highlighted the company’s rapid expansion in the region, reinforcing its leadership in cybersecurity as digital transformation accelerates across the region.
“Trend Micro is growing rapidly in this region,” Baig stated. “We are deeply involved in major government initiatives, such as Sheikh Mohammed’s recent announcement to incorporate AI in schools from grades 1 to 12.” This strategic alignment has positioned Trend Micro as a trusted cybersecurity partner, helping organizations navigate evolving digital threats.
Baig emphasized the strength of Trend Micro’s channel ecosystem, describing the company as “partner-led” rather than simply “channel-friendly.” In response to industry demands, Trend Micro has revamped its channel partner program, introducing new tiers, enablement initiatives, and dedicated resources to empower its partners. “We cannot exist without our channel ecosystem,” Baig said. “They bring immense value, and we are making significant investments to support their growth and expertise.”
These investments include specialized training, technical support, and platforms designed to help partners deliver value-added cybersecurity services. Recognizing the increasing demand for professional services, Trend Micro has shifted its premium support offerings to the channel, allowing partners to enhance their revenue streams.
“Our MSP business has experienced double-digit growth in the region,” Baig revealed, “as we identify the right partners with the right skills to implement Trend Micro’s technology and services.”
